Форум программистов
 

Восстановите пароль или Зарегистрируйтесь на форуме, о проблемах и с заказом рекламы пишите сюда - alarforum@yandex.ru, проверяйте папку спам!

Вернуться   Форум программистов > .NET Frameworks (точка нет фреймворки) > Базы данных (ADO.NET, LinqToSql, ORM Entity Framework, NHibernate)
Регистрация

Восстановить пароль
Повторная активизация e-mail

Купить рекламу на форуме - 42 тыс руб за месяц

Ответ
 
Опции темы Поиск в этой теме
Старый 26.12.2015, 21:19   #1
nelo_001
Пользователь
 
Регистрация: 14.01.2013
Сообщений: 58
По умолчанию Вопросы по таблицам со связями

Доброй день)
Решил попробовать написать прогу со связями таблиц и тут столкнулся с рядом проблем и вопросов, помогите разобраться

1) что дают связи ? Если я правильно понял, то поле "Ф1" в таблице1, при редактировании в таблице2 в поле "Ф1" должно поменяться? и все? это и есть связи ?

//самый сложный ?
2) в нете очень мало инфы по поводу связей в VS, поэтому я делал методом тыка, правильно ли ?
1.PNG
/
2.PNG
/
3.PNG
/
4.PNG
/
5.jpg
//
Далее я создал записи с одинаковым ИД_мышки
изменил с той и с другой, сохранил, перезашел в программу ниче не поменялось, и тут вопрос, что не так и то ли должно было произойти ?
Снимок.jpg
nelo_001 вне форума Ответить с цитированием
Старый 26.12.2015, 21:48   #2
Alex11223
Старожил
 
Аватар для Alex11223
 
Регистрация: 12.01.2011
Сообщений: 19,500
По умолчанию

Причем тут VS? Читайте просто про БД, SQL и т.п.
Ушел с форума, https://www.programmersforum.rocks, alex.pantec@gmail.com, https://github.com/AlexP11223
ЛС отключены Аларом.
Alex11223 вне форума Ответить с цитированием
Старый 26.12.2015, 22:03   #3
nelo_001
Пользователь
 
Регистрация: 14.01.2013
Сообщений: 58
По умолчанию

Цитата:
Сообщение от Alex11223 Посмотреть сообщение
Причем тут VS? Читайте просто про БД, SQL и т.п.
Как причем ? Я делаю прогу в VS15. Из програм БД у меня только Аксес, SQL сервера нету. Раз можно создать ЛокалБД в VS , то почему нельзя связи там установить ?
nelo_001 вне форума Ответить с цитированием
Старый 26.12.2015, 22:07   #4
Alex11223
Старожил
 
Аватар для Alex11223
 
Регистрация: 12.01.2011
Сообщений: 19,500
По умолчанию

Потому что VS не поможет если вы не знаете основ БД/SQL. (под SQL имеется в виду язык https://ru.wikipedia.org/wiki/SQL, а не продукт Microsoft с именем SQL Server)
Ушел с форума, https://www.programmersforum.rocks, alex.pantec@gmail.com, https://github.com/AlexP11223
ЛС отключены Аларом.

Последний раз редактировалось Alex11223; 26.12.2015 в 22:13.
Alex11223 вне форума Ответить с цитированием
Старый 26.12.2015, 23:48   #5
nelo_001
Пользователь
 
Регистрация: 14.01.2013
Сообщений: 58
По умолчанию

меня просто интересует вопрос можно ли сделать связи в VS и как это сделать ?
Если бы гугл отвечал на прямые вопросы,от от форумов небыло бы проку
_____________________________
у меня есть доказательства но я не знаю каккк
1231.jpg

Последний раз редактировалось nelo_001; 26.12.2015 в 23:56.
nelo_001 вне форума Ответить с цитированием
Старый 27.12.2015, 00:10   #6
Alex11223
Старожил
 
Аватар для Alex11223
 
Регистрация: 12.01.2011
Сообщений: 19,500
По умолчанию

Да не поможет вам VS если вы даже не знаете что такое связи и как они работают. Это не имеет никакого отношения к VS и одинаково для всех реляционных БД.

Забейте на VS и просто разбирайтесь с основами БД и SQL, тогда поймете и как в VS это делается.
Ушел с форума, https://www.programmersforum.rocks, alex.pantec@gmail.com, https://github.com/AlexP11223
ЛС отключены Аларом.
Alex11223 вне форума Ответить с цитированием
Старый 27.12.2015, 00:15   #7
nelo_001
Пользователь
 
Регистрация: 14.01.2013
Сообщений: 58
По умолчанию

легко говорить. Это как наставление тибетского монаха
- изучи с начало свою душу
- а потом кунфу
nelo_001 вне форума Ответить с цитированием
Старый 27.12.2015, 00:19   #8
Alex11223
Старожил
 
Аватар для Alex11223
 
Регистрация: 12.01.2011
Сообщений: 19,500
По умолчанию

Нет, это как изучи ПДД, а не сразу садись за руль и езжай в город.
Ушел с форума, https://www.programmersforum.rocks, alex.pantec@gmail.com, https://github.com/AlexP11223
ЛС отключены Аларом.
Alex11223 вне форума Ответить с цитированием
Старый 27.12.2015, 11:33   #9
nelo_001
Пользователь
 
Регистрация: 14.01.2013
Сообщений: 58
По умолчанию

Цитата:
Сообщение от Alex11223 Посмотреть сообщение
Нет, это как изучи ПДД, а не сразу садись за руль и езжай в город.
Ладно вы выиграли ... я сяду и выучу весь курс SQL ... дайте мне один обнадеживающий ответ: можно связать таблицы в VS или нет ?
if true = Ага я так и знал
else = блин
nelo_001 вне форума Ответить с цитированием
Старый 27.12.2015, 12:13   #10
Пепел Феникса
Старожил
 
Аватар для Пепел Феникса
 
Регистрация: 28.01.2009
Сообщений: 21,000
По умолчанию

можно.
123456789
Хорошо поставленный вопрос это уже половина ответа. | Каков вопрос, таков ответ.
Программа делает то что написал программист, а не то что он хотел.
Функции/утилиты ждут в параметрах то что им надо, а не то что вы хотите.
Пепел Феникса вне форума Ответить с цитированием
Ответ


Купить рекламу на форуме - 42 тыс руб за месяц

Опции темы Поиск в этой теме
Поиск в этой теме:

Расширенный поиск


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Нужна помощь со связями Exelol Microsoft Office Access 0 27.04.2014 12:45
Помогите со связями таблиц! Gibloid Microsoft Office Access 1 20.03.2014 17:59
импорт талиц со связями Rustr1957 Microsoft Office Access 4 01.03.2011 04:24
Помогите со связями в 2003! ovk Microsoft Office Excel 6 03.03.2009 12:44